Why Azalea?

From the Greek 'azaleos,' meaning dry, reflecting the shrub's hardiness, this name bursts with spring color. It conjures vibrant clusters of trumpet-shaped flowers in brilliant pinks, purples, and whites, symbolizing femininity, softness, and passion.
